exerts

We have found lemma(root) word of exerts : exert.

Definitions


[ɛɡˈzəːt], (Verb)

Definitions:
- apply or bring to bear (a force, influence, or quality)
(e.g: the moon exerts a force on the Earth)

- make a physical or mental effort
(e.g: he needs to exert himself to try to find an answer)


Phrases:

Origin:
mid 17th century (in the sense ‘perform, practise’): from Latin exserere ‘put forth’, from ex- ‘out’ + serere ‘bind’
